To gain admission to the Government College of Engineering and Research, Avasari, for a B.Tech program, you will need to meet specific eligibility criteria and follow the admission process set by the Maharashtra government. Here's a step-by-step outline of the process: 1. Eligibility Requirements: You should have completed your 10+2 education with Physics, Mathematics, and Chemistry/Biology/Biotechnology as compulsory subjects, securing at least 50% marks (45% for reserved categories). A valid score in one of the accepted engineering entrance exams, typically the MHT CET or JEE Main, is essential. 2. Entrance Exam: Admission is primarily based on your MHT CET score, which is the state-level entrance exam for engineering colleges in Maharashtra. However, JEE Main scores are also considered for candidates from outside Maharashtra or those who prefer this option. A good rank in either exam increases your chances of securing a seat. 3. CAP Counseling Process: The Directorate of Technical Education (DTE) Maharashtra conducts a centralized admission process (CAP) for B.Tech seats in government engineering colleges. After the MHT CET results are announced, register on the DTE Maharashtra portal to participate in the CAP rounds. You'll need to fill out your preferences for colleges and engineering branches. 4. Seat Allotment and Admission Confirmation: During the CAP rounds, seats are allotted based on your rank, preferences, and availability. If you are allotted a seat at Government College of Engineering and Research, Avasari, you will need to confirm your admission by verifying your documents and paying the required fees. 5. Direct Admissions (If Available): If seats remain unfilled after the CAP rounds, the college may offer direct admissions based on merit or specific institutional criteria. For information on direct admissions, it's advisable to contact the college directly.

The Government College of Engineering and Research, Avasari, has a placement record that is moderate and improving over time. While it may not match the placement levels of top private engineering colleges, the college provides respectable opportunities for students, especially for a government institution. The college has a dedicated placement cell that works to connect students with job opportunities across various engineering disciplines. Placement statistics generally show that students from branches like Computer Science, Electronics, and Mechanical Engineering tend to have higher placement rates compared to other fields. The average salary packages for placed students typically range from around 3 to 5 LPA (Lakhs per Annum), though top-performing students may receive higher offers. Many alumni have gone on to secure positions in reputed companies, though most of the opportunities are from small- to mid-sized firms. Internships are also facilitated by the college, providing students with industry exposure before graduation. In summary, while the college may not offer the highest salary packages or placement percentages, it provides a solid starting point for students who are proactive in seeking career development opportunities. The placement cell continues to enhance its industry connections, and students often supplement their education with internships and additional certifications to boost their employability.

What is the JEE Main cutoff for Government College of Engineering and Research, Avasari 2023?

Since It's a Government College, a lot of students compete to get an admission in this college considering it's comparatively low fee. This adds to the usual JEE Main cutoff of above 90 to get an admission for the General category students. The closing JEE Main score in the previous year for the least desired courses B.E. in Automobile Engineering and B.E. in Civil Engineering was 93.39 for the General category students. As for courses like B.E. in Computer Science Engineering the cut-off is a bit high. P.S. the cutoff marks may vary every year.

Yes, the cutoff for this college based on mhtcet exam has been released for the year 2024. The overall cutoff percentile for MHT CET exam in the year 2024 is in the range of 40.28 - 93.87. The highest cutoff is for the Computer Science course and the least being for the Automobile Engineering course. So for courses like Computer Science and Telecommunications you're expected to score more than 91 per cent in the MHT CET examinations.
